引言
在当今数字化时代,企业面临着快速变革的市场环境和技术挑战。为了保持竞争力,企业需要不断进行数字化转型,而传统的软件开发模式往往周期长、成本高。广州速威低代码平台应运而生,旨在帮助企业轻松实现高效开发与业务创新。
一、什么是低代码平台?
低代码平台(Low-Code Platform)是一种可视化开发工具,通过拖拽组件、配置参数等方式,让非专业人员也能快速构建应用程序。与传统开发模式相比,低代码平台具有以下特点:
- 可视化开发:无需编写大量代码,通过图形化界面进行组件拖拽和配置。
- 快速开发:缩短开发周期,提高开发效率。
- 易于扩展:可根据业务需求进行灵活扩展。
- 降低成本:减少人力成本和开发成本。
二、广州速威低代码平台的优势
广州速威低代码平台凭借其独特的优势,成为企业数字化转型的有力工具。
1. 灵活的可视化开发环境
广州速威低代码平台提供丰富的可视化组件和拖拽式开发环境,用户可以轻松构建各种应用程序,无需编写代码。
// 示例:使用广州速威低代码平台创建一个简单的表单
<template>
<form>
<input type="text" v-model="formData.name" placeholder="请输入姓名" />
<input type="email" v-model="formData.email" placeholder="请输入邮箱" />
<button @click="submitForm">提交</button>
</form>
</template>
<script>
export default {
data() {
return {
formData: {
name: '',
email: ''
}
};
},
methods: {
submitForm() {
// 处理表单提交逻辑
}
}
};
</script>
2. 强大的业务流程引擎
广州速威低代码平台内置强大的业务流程引擎,支持用户自定义业务流程,实现复杂业务逻辑。
// 示例:使用广州速威低代码平台创建一个审批流程
const approvalProcess = new BusinessProcess({
name: '审批流程',
steps: [
{ name: '提交申请', action: 'submitApplication' },
{ name: '审批', action: 'approveApplication' },
{ name: '执行', action: 'executeApplication' }
]
});
// 定义业务动作
approvalProcess.addAction('submitApplication', () => {
// 处理提交申请逻辑
});
approvalProcess.addAction('approveApplication', () => {
// 处理审批逻辑
});
approvalProcess.addAction('executeApplication', () => {
// 处理执行逻辑
});
3. 丰富的数据集成能力
广州速威低代码平台支持多种数据源集成,包括数据库、API、文件等,方便用户构建数据驱动的应用程序。
// 示例:使用广州速威低代码平台连接数据库
const db = new Database('mongodb://localhost:27017/mydatabase');
const collection = db.collection('users');
// 查询数据
collection.find({ name: '张三' }).then((results) => {
console.log(results);
});
4. 便捷的移动端适配
广州速威低代码平台支持一键生成移动端应用程序,满足用户在移动设备上的使用需求。
三、广州速威低代码平台的应用场景
广州速威低代码平台适用于以下场景:
- 企业内部管理系统:如人事管理系统、财务管理系统、供应链管理系统等。
- 客户关系管理系统:如销售管理系统、客户服务系统等。
- 电商平台:如在线商城、团购平台等。
- 移动应用开发:如企业内部移动应用、行业解决方案等。
四、总结
广州速威低代码平台以其独特的优势,助力企业实现高效开发与业务创新。在数字化转型的浪潮中,低代码平台将成为企业的重要工具,推动企业迈向更加智能、高效的发展道路。
